Charles McCauley will he observed at their home in Dakota, with open house from 2 to 5 o'clock Sunday afternoon and 7 to 9 o'clock in the evening. Charles McCauley and Ida Kurtz were married Feb. 6, 1002, by Rev. John Divan at Freeport. They have a son and a daughter: toy, who lives on the farm north of Dakota; and Mrs. Charles Thorpe, now a resident'of Baytown, Tex. There are four grandchildren. Mrs. Thorpe and her family could not be here on Feb. 0, the celebration was postponed until Sunday, when they will be present. The McCauleys are the fourth couple of the Stephen Kurtz family to observe their golden anniversary.
